Visit Cardiff Bay’s waterfront, and you can not fail to see the splendid vocoSt David’s Hotel. With is distinctive modern architectural design combined with a knowing nod to its nautical locations. It stands proudly on the waters edge of Cardiff Bay, almost as a great ship about to leave the dock. The hotel’s spa has been voted one of the best in the UK by Condé Nast Traveller.
